Exclusive content, created exclusively for you.



Marrakech, Morocco is a vibrant and bustling city that is home to some of the most amazing food and drink experiences. The city is rich in culture and tradition, and its food scene is no different. With its traditional flavors, spices, and cooking techniques, there is no shortage of amazing food in this city.

Here are some of the best places to eat and drink in Marrakech:

La Grande Table Marocaine at Royal Mansour

For the most refined Moroccan food in all of Marrakech, head to this opulent restaurant at the Royal Mansour hotel. Set in its own lapis-floored riad, the dining room is richly decorated and manned by staff in elegant traditional attire. Everything on the menu is delicate and delicious, from the lobster seffa medfouna (vermicelli sweetened with raisins, almonds and cinnamon) to the mullet with chermoula (garlic, cumin and coriander marinade) to the lamb tagine with quince and orange blossom honey- absolutely marvelous!

Read about Royal Mansour here

Le Marocain at La Mamounia

Le Marocain Restaurant at Hotel La Mamounia in Marrakech is one of the most authentic and luxurious dining experiences in Morocco. With its traditional Moroccan décor, warm and inviting atmosphere, and exquisite cuisine, it is no wonder why this restaurant has become a popular destination for tourists and locals alike.

The moment you step inside the restaurant, you will be transported to a world of Moroccan elegance and culinary sophistication. The restaurant is designed with ornate Moroccan tiling, intricate carvings, and plush fabrics, which gives it a regal vibe. The restaurant’s ambiance is perfect for private moments, romantic dinners or intimate gatherings.

The perfect blend of tradition and modernity creates an unforgettable dining experience, and I strongly recommend it to anyone visiting Marrakech.

Read about La Mamounia here

SHIRVAN at Mandarin Oriental

If you’re looking for a truly exceptional dining experience in Marrakech, look no further than the SHIRVAN Restaurant at the luxurious Mandarin Oriental hotel. With its stunning architecture, beautiful decor, and world-class cuisine, SHIRVAN offers a dining experience that is truly unforgettable.

Some of the highlights of the menu include the Lobster Pastilla, a crispy pastilla with mushrooms, rice noodles, lobster bisque and the Tandir Chicken, a perfectly cooked chicken dish marinated with yoghurt sauce and herbs. Vegetarian options are also available, such as the Chickpea and Roasted Cauliflower.

While the food is undoubtedly the star of the show, the restaurant’s design is also a feast for the senses. The dining room is decorated with colorful, geometric tiles, ornate light fixtures, and beautiful tapestries, creating an atmosphere that is both elegant and exotic.

The restaurant also has an outdoor terrace where diners can enjoy their meal while taking in the stunning views of the gardens and the endless Mandarin Oriental pool.

Overall, if you’re looking for an unforgettable dining experience in Marrakech, the SHIRVAN Restaurant at Mandarin Oriental is without a doubt worth a visit. With its exceptional cuisine, stunning design, and unparalleled service, it’s no wonder this restaurant has become a must-visit destination for foodies and travelers alike.

Visit Shiravan Marrakech


If you’re looking for a truly memorable dining experience in Marrakech, look no further than Restaurant L’Mida. Located in the heart of the city’s bustling Medina, this establishment is known for its inventive and gourmet Moroccan cuisine, beautiful decor, and outstanding service.

Of course, the food is the real star of the show at L’Mida. The menu features a wide range of dishes that highlight the best of Moroccan cuisine, from savory tagines to rich couscous dishes. Each dish is prepared with care and attention to detail, using the finest ingredients available.

L’Mida is the perfect place to enjoy an incredible meal in a beautiful setting, and to experience the warmth and hospitality of Moroccan culture.

Visit L’Mida Marrakech here

Le Jardin

Located in the heart of the bustling Medina, Restaurant Le Jardin is a hidden gem that offers a tranquil escape from the busy streets of Marrakech. As its name suggests, the restaurant boasts a beautiful garden setting where guests can enjoy a peaceful dining experience.

The decor is a mix of traditional Moroccan and contemporary elements, with colorful tiles, plush cushions, and hanging lanterns. The menu features a range of classic Moroccan dishes such as tagines, couscous, and pastillas, as well as international cuisine and vegetarian options.

One of the standout features of Restaurant Le Jardin is its rooftop terrace, which offers stunning views of the city and the Atlas Mountains. It’s the perfect spot to relax with a drink after dinner or to enjoy a sunset.

Overall, Restaurant Le Jardin is an oasis of calm and a must-visit destination for anyone looking to indulge in Moroccan cuisine and hospitality.

Visit Le Jardin here

La Maison Arabe

If you’re on the hunt for a remarkable meal in Marrakech, look no further than Restaurant La Maison Arabe. This upscale eatery is located inside a luxurious hotel of the same name, and features a menu that showcases traditional Moroccan flavors with a contemporary twist.

The food at La Maison Arabe is truly exceptional. You can start off with an array of flavorful mezze dishes like spicy harissa-marinated olives, silky hummus, and meaty merguez sausages. Move on to entrees like tender lamb tagine with dried fruit and almonds, or a classic chicken bastilla filled with savory layers of seasoned meat and flaky pastry.

Overall, Restaurant La Maison Arabe is a top-notch dining experience that shouldn’t be missed when visiting Marrakech. The food, atmosphere, and service combine to create an unforgettable meal that will leave you dreaming of your next visit.

Visit La Maison Arabe here

Les Jardins Du Lotus

Les Jardins du Lotus is the new hotspot in town and a must-visit when in Marrakech! Set in beautiful and lush backyard, this restaurant offers a delightful escape to enjoy some delicious lunch or dinner in an idyllic setting.

The Mexican-Canadian Chef, Clarisse Jolicoeur created a organic and healthy menu inspired by Mexicane cuisine with Moroccan twist.

We were absolutely amazed by the location, atmosphere and the vibes. A must visit hotspot!

Visit Les Jardins Du Lotus here

Le Trou au Mur

Nestled in the heart of Marrakech’s historic Medina, Le Trou au Mur is a charming restaurant that easily tempts visitors with its impressive menu, atmospheric courtyard and cozy interior. Dining at Le Trou au Mur is an experience not to be missed, providing diners with a taste of traditional Moroccan cuisine in a beautiful and intimate setting.

The menu at Le Trou au Mur promises to satisfy dishes with discerning taste buds, featuring an array of Moroccan delicacies cooked to perfection. Grilled lamb skewers, salads, and flavorful tagine dishes are some of the standout dishes that keep patrons returning for more. Freshly baked bread and sweet Moroccan pastries provide a delightful accompaniment to the main course.

In conclusion, Le Trou au Mur is a gem in the heart of Marrakech, offering unforgettable dining experiences. It’s a must-visit destination for anyone looking to indulge in flavorful cuisine, culture, and hospitality, all while surrounded by the beautiful and historic heart of Morocco.

Visit Le Tou au Mur here

Cafe Des Epices

Cafe Des Epices is a must-visit destination for anyone traveling to Marrakech. Located in the heart of the city’s bustling medina, this charming cafe offers a welcoming roof-top atmosphere, delicious food, and stunning views of the surrounding souks.

The cafe’s outdoor terrace is filled with colorful, traditional Moroccan cushions and umbrellas, making it the perfect spot to enjoy a meal or a refreshing drink. The menu features a variety of dishes, including traditional Moroccan fare and international cuisine. Some of the standout dishes include the tagine with prunes and almonds, the grilled vegetable salad, and the freshly squeezed orange juice.

In addition to its delicious food and picturesque location, Cafe Des Epices is also known for its friendly and attentive staff. Whether you’re a first-time visitor to Marrakech or a seasoned traveler, the staff at Cafe Des Epices will make you feel right at home.

Visit Cafe Des Epices here


If you’re looking for a contemporary dining experience with a twist of Moroccan flavors and vibrant ambiance, Restaurant Nomad is the place to be in Marrakech. Located in one of the busiest areas of the Medina, this rooftop restaurant offers stunning views of the Atlas Mountains and the bustling city below. The décor incorporates traditional Moroccan elements such as Berber carpets, carved wooden tables, and colorful cushions, alongside modern touches like marble accents and geometric light fixtures.

Nomad’s menu features a variety of Moroccan dishes updated with new takes on old classics. From zaalouk to pastilla, each dish is artfully presented and beautifully flavored. The Harira soup is a must-try, and the tagine options, slow-cooked in earthenware pots, are simply mouth-watering. For those looking for a vegan or gluten-free option, the menu offers plenty of choices, including roasted vegetable salads and chickpea tagine.

The drinks menu at Nomad is equally impressive, with a selection of signature cocktails utilizing fresh local ingredients such as figs and rose petals. There are many options for non-alcoholic drinks as well, like the refreshing mocktails made with mint and other herbs.

Overall, Restaurant Nomad is a must-visit destination for any food lover in Marrakech. Whether you’re a first-time visitor or a returning guest, the flavors and ambiance of Nomad will leave you satisfied and intrigued.

Visit Nomad here

Le Palace

Situated in the heart of Marrakech, Le Palace Restaurant offers a wide range of delicious, high-end Moroccan and international dishes, prepared with fresh, local ingredients. From traditional tajines to fusion-inspired appetizers, Le Palace Restaurant promises an authentic taste of Morocco with a modern twist.

Not only is the food exceptional, but the restaurant’s decor is equally impressive. The sumptuous interiors draw inspiration from both Moroccan and European design, creating a beautiful and elegant dining space. The restaurant also features a stunning terrace, overlooking the city, where you can enjoy a meal or drinks while taking in the incredible views.

Le Palace Restaurant is a must-visit for foodies and those looking for a memorable dining experience in Marrakech. So, next time you’re in the city, be sure to stop by and savor the flavors of Morocco.

Visit Le Palace here

L’Italien par Jean-Georges at La Mamounia

Nestled in the stunning La Mamounia hotel in Marrakech, L’Italien par Jean-Georges offers a unique and delectable dining experience. Under the guidance of world-renowned chef Jean-Georges Vongerichten, this restaurant showcases exquisite Italian cuisine with a touch of Moroccan influence, using only the freshest and highest quality ingredients.

From the moment you enter the restaurant, you are transported to a world of elegance and sophistication. The interior design is stunning, with a contemporary twist on classic Italian style, creating a warm and welcoming atmosphere.

The service is impeccable, with knowledgeable and attentive waitstaff helping to make the dining experience unforgettable. The wine list is equally impressive, offering an excellent selection of Italian and Moroccan wines to perfectly complement the dishes.

Whether you are a guest staying at La Mamounia or simply looking for an exceptional dining experience in Marrakech, L’Italien par Jean-Georges is a must-visit.

Visit L’Italien par Jean-Georges here

In conclusion, Marrakech, Morocco is a haven for food and drinks. With its rich culinary heritage, incredible flavors, and stunning venues, it is a must-visit destination for anyone looking for an unforgettable culinary experience. These spots need to be booked in advance. They offer a taste of what this incredible city has to offer, and we hope they will inspire you to explore all the amazing food and drink options that Marrakech has to offer.

Photography (c) Tony Gigov

This article might be interesting for you: 10 THINGS YOU NEED TO KNOW BEFORE TRAVELING TO MARRAKECH, MOROCCO



Exclusive content, created exclusively for you.

All rights reserved, © 2023 by Edisa Shahini. Learn More DSGVO